The Government of India has made it mandatory for all ration cardholders to complete e-KYC (electronic Know Your Customer) by April 30, 2025. This move is aimed at preventing fraud, removing duplicate entries, and ensuring that only genuine beneficiaries receive subsidized food grains under the Public Distribution System (PDS).

e-KYC Deadline: April 30, 2025

If any ration cardholder fails to complete the e-KYC process by April 30, they will permanently lose access to ration benefits, even if they have a valid ration card. This step is being taken in order to improve the transparency and to bring efficiency to the system.

e-KYC is Mandatory for Every Family Member

It is compulsory to complete e-KYC for each and every person listed on the ration card. If even one member’s KYC is incomplete, the entire family may become ineligible for ration benefits.

Ensure that all member’s Aadhaar-linked details are correct and updated.

How to Complete e-KYC Using the ‘Mera e-KYC’ App

To make the process easier, the government has launched a mobile app called ‘Mera e-KYC’, available on the Google Play Store. Here's a simple step-by-step process:

  1. Download the app from the Play Store.

  2. Log in using your Aadhaar number and the mobile number linked to it.

  3. Enter the OTP received on your phone.

  4. Fill in the required details and complete the verification.

  5. You will get a confirmation message once it is successful.

This app is helpful for people who have smartphones and internet access.

No More Exemptions

Earlier, some remote and tribal areas were given exemptions from e-KYC. But now, all exemptions have been removed. After April 30, no one will get ration benefits unless their e-KYC is completed and updated fully.
